Plot

Jimmy MacDonald, an earnest young man of humble means, spends his days toiling as a bookkeeping clerk at Baxter & Sons Coffee. Despite his ordinary life, Jimmy is a dreamer at heart, forever brimming with ideas and the unwavering belief that he's just one contest away from striking it rich. He envisions his potential fortune as a means to spoil his doting mother and his girlfriend, Betty Casey - a fellow coworker he hopes to marry. His latest venture is the Maxford House Coffee Slogan Contest, where a grand prize of $25,000 awaits the creator of the most appealing slogan. As the jury, caught in a deadlock with two choices, scrambles to announce a winner, the impatient company founder, Dr. Maxford, merely wishes for a quick resolution. In the midst of this tension, a joking prank takes a life of its own. Three of Jimmy's co-workers, Tom, Dick, and Harry, concoct a fake telegram proclaiming Jimmy as the contest winner. Overjoyed and oblivious to the deceit, Jimmy embarks on a spending spree at Shindel Bros. Department Store, lavishing gifts on his mother, Betty, and everyone on their block. As Jimmy basks in his newfound 'fortune', his life begins to change positively. He gains a promotion and even proposes to Betty. But the life-altering prank is a ticking time bomb. The question remains: what will unfold when the truth of the fraudulent telegram is revealed, and the real contest winner is announced?
